Heads up: if the Lintrock baseline file in the Quarrow repo drifts from main, CI fails with a "stale baseline" error even when the code is fine. Quick fix is to regenerate the baseline on a clean checkout and re-push. If a customer build is blocked, confirm the failing run matches the token below before escalating.

build token for yadug-yagag: htk21_c863c33eb8b82c0c9c152

## Data Stores: SDK Parity Notes

Quick status for the sync: the Brindlewick Go SDK now supports cursor pagination, matching the Python one. Batch upserts are still Python-only — Tomas is on it. Both SDKs hit the same staging store, so test against it using the connection string below.

primary connection of kagef-yagug = redis://druath_svc:vN@db-e0f5.ordinsys.internal:5432/olidor

Ticket SEC-2093 — Consent banner rollout blocked by misconfigured env

During review of the Lanternway consent banner deployment to the Velsport region, we found the preference-sync service cannot write consent records because its environment file was copied from the sandbox template. All non-sensitive values have been corrected and verified against the manifest. The final remediation step is to append the following line to the service's production .env file:

sealed setting: ARCHIVE_KEY3=c1f

14:07 — The Roverly driver-assignment heuristic started pairing drivers with pickups across the river, adding twenty-minute detours. Turns out the distance scorer fell back to straight-line math when the routing cache went cold. We re-warmed the cache and capped fallback assignments at two kilometers. Reviewer heads-up: the fix lands in the scorer module; relevant trace reference below.

session token of kagup-hahaf = htk3_2b8

MINUTES — Management Meeting, Training Budget

Present: operations, HR, and finance leads of Dunmark Fabrics. The committee reviewed next year's training allocation in detail. Agreed: total envelope of 340k, split 60/40 between technical certifications and leadership development. The Hollis programme is renewed; external conference spend is capped per head. Finance to release funds quarterly against attendance records, with variances reported monthly. The rationale for the increased envelope appears below.

board note of kadug-tawig: Only 5 of the 100 pilot accounts renewed Oliath, so a churn review is set for April 15.